6632631
0x6868abf46f5766c4c3ab7704a663402555d79d533332d74d2766c74d6435c2d1
Transactions0
Height6632631
Confirmations8098838
Timestamp683 days 21 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xe06d7b348ff11049
Bits
Difficulty0xfa83470